I love my Tech Package. I bought it for the moonroof, radar cruise, PCS , heated seats and power lumbar support. Everything else is just gravy to me. Did you try with or without the Pre-Support function? there are two ways to set it up and without the Pre-Support requires a better understanding of how to position the vehicle. I've done both methods and because I roughly know where to position the car to get the box right the first time, I found "without" faster. When I was learning, "with" the Pre-Support was faster.
